Escalation — Haulgrid fuel-usage report. If the nightly report is missing or shows zero liters fleet-wide, check the telemetry ingest queue first; a stalled consumer is the usual cause. Restart via the haulgrid-ingest runbook, step 4. If totals are nonzero but off by more than 15% versus yesterday, do not restart — flag it as a data-quality incident and page the reporting owner. After one failed restart, stop and escalate. Send the incident summary to the fleet-data team.

alerts address for kafof-bagag: kasael@olvarqdyn.corp

**Meeting notes — Fernwick accessibility sync, excerpt**

We walked through the color-contrast audit results for the Fernwick widget framework. Short version: most core components pass, but several third-party plugin themes fall under the 4.5:1 ratio, especially the pastel presets. Plugin authors will get a checklist and a contrast-checking helper in the next SDK drop. Please re-test your palettes before the deadline. Any questions about remediation should go to the audit lead named below.

approver of hahog-hahap = Ulaath Praael

## The Nightly Reindex

Every night around 02:15, the Lanternfish search cluster rebuilds its indexes from the Mosswood catalog. Most of the time you'll never notice it, but if someone pings you about stale search results in the morning, the reindex probably stalled or got skipped. Don't restart it manually — there's a resume flow that picks up from the last checkpoint, and kicking it cold can double the load window. The step-by-step resume instructions live on the internal page below.

operations page: https://confluence.lumicsys.internal/projects/display/projects/display

Trailhound offline mode — plugin notes. Plugins must not assume network access. Queue writes through the sync adapter; direct uploads are rejected offline. Conflict resolution runs on reconnect — register a merge handler or your data gets last-write-wins. Test against the offline simulator. Target builds are identified by the token below.

pipeline stamp: htk31_3c6b63a1fd55b8745625d3b6ce9c5fc